Compression Automatique boucle plusieurs fichiers
Posté : 14 nov. 2017 12:57
Bonjour à tous,
Je suis novice et je rencontre quelques difficultés. Je souhaiterais compresser automatiquement plusieurs fichiers à partir de Winzip avec des suffixes différents :
35-fichier1toto
35-fichier2toto
fichier3toto
fichier4toto
36-fichier1titi
36-fichier2titi
fichier3titi
fichier4titi
J'ai réalisé un commande qui permet de compresser ces fichiers en dur :
"c:\program files\winzip\winzip64.exe" -a -r -P -Smdp C:\Users\toto\Downloads\ziptoto.zip "C:\Users\toto\Downloads\35-fichier1toto.xls" "C:\Users\toto\Downloads\35-fichier2toto.xls"
"C:\Users\toto\Downloads\fichier3toto.xls" "C:\Users\toto\Downloads\fichier4toto.xls"
"c:\program files\winzip\winzip64.exe" -a -r -P -Smdp C:\Users\toto\Downloads\ziptiti.zip "C:\Users\toto\Downloads\36-fichier1titi.xls" "C:\Users\toto\Downloads\36-fichier2titi.xls"
"C:\Users\toto\Downloads\fichier3titi.xls" "C:\Users\toto\Downloads\fichier4titi.xls"
Seulement voilà j'ai 107 dossiers compressés à créer... Je pourrai les écrire en dur comme ci-dessus mais les noms "toto", "titi" peuvent changer régulièrement.
Existe-t-il une astuce permettant à l'aide d'une boucle et d'un if d'aller chercher les noms dans un autre ficher texte et de déclencher le zip lorsque l'on rencontre ce nom.
Ou bien de zipper les fichiers dès qu'une partie du nom des fichiers est commune (ici le nom).
Je ne sais pas si je suis claire...
Je reste à votre disposition pour plus d'informations,
Merci d'avance pour votre retour,
Bonne journée !
Je suis novice et je rencontre quelques difficultés. Je souhaiterais compresser automatiquement plusieurs fichiers à partir de Winzip avec des suffixes différents :
35-fichier1toto
35-fichier2toto
fichier3toto
fichier4toto
36-fichier1titi
36-fichier2titi
fichier3titi
fichier4titi
J'ai réalisé un commande qui permet de compresser ces fichiers en dur :
"c:\program files\winzip\winzip64.exe" -a -r -P -Smdp C:\Users\toto\Downloads\ziptoto.zip "C:\Users\toto\Downloads\35-fichier1toto.xls" "C:\Users\toto\Downloads\35-fichier2toto.xls"
"C:\Users\toto\Downloads\fichier3toto.xls" "C:\Users\toto\Downloads\fichier4toto.xls"
"c:\program files\winzip\winzip64.exe" -a -r -P -Smdp C:\Users\toto\Downloads\ziptiti.zip "C:\Users\toto\Downloads\36-fichier1titi.xls" "C:\Users\toto\Downloads\36-fichier2titi.xls"
"C:\Users\toto\Downloads\fichier3titi.xls" "C:\Users\toto\Downloads\fichier4titi.xls"
Seulement voilà j'ai 107 dossiers compressés à créer... Je pourrai les écrire en dur comme ci-dessus mais les noms "toto", "titi" peuvent changer régulièrement.
Existe-t-il une astuce permettant à l'aide d'une boucle et d'un if d'aller chercher les noms dans un autre ficher texte et de déclencher le zip lorsque l'on rencontre ce nom.
Ou bien de zipper les fichiers dès qu'une partie du nom des fichiers est commune (ici le nom).
Je ne sais pas si je suis claire...
Je reste à votre disposition pour plus d'informations,
Merci d'avance pour votre retour,
Bonne journée !